Mr. Y.S. Jagan Mohan Reddy, the Chief Minister of Andhra Pradesh, is scheduled to visit East Godavari district on Friday, the 4th of November.

During the tour, the Yuvajana Sramika Rythu Congress Party (YSRCP) President would lay the foundation stone for several projects.  Of all, the Assago Industrial Private Limited (Ethanol) industry at Gummalladoddi, Gokavaram Mandal, is a major development project in East Godavari.  Established in Delhi, Assago Industrial Private Limited, is set to construct an Ethanol Plant in Andhra Pradesh, with an investment of Rs. 300 crores.  As per sources, the plant would be ready in one and a half years, likely by 2024, creating employment for approximately 200 people in Andhra Pradesh.

Recently, the Y.S. Jagan Mohan Reddy led Yuvajana Sramika Rythu Congress Party (YSRCP) approved the plant establishment after the Assago Industrial Private Limited submitted a report.  

The tour of the State Chief Minister was confirmed by the Chief Minister’s Office (CMO,) on the 3rd of November, Thursday.  As per the CMO, Mr. Y.S. Jagan Mohan Reddy would leave for East Godavari in his helicopter and reach Gummalladoddi village at 10:30 A.M.  From Gummalladoddi Village helipad, Mr. Y.S. Jagan Mohan Reddy would take roadways and reach the venue set up by the Assago Industrial Private Limited.  The laying of the foundation stone of the industry is said to be between 10:45 A.M., to 11:40 A.M.

After the event, the Yuvajana Sramika Rythu Congress Party (YSRCP) President Mr. Y.S. Jagan Mohan Reddy would leave for Tadepalli, Andhra Pradesh by Friday afternoon.
